Virginia Alcoholic Beverage Control Authority - Senior .NET Developer
Virginia ABC is seeking a Senior .NET developer with a passion for software development. The successful candidate will provide technical consulting or leadership on complex projects while leveraging the latest technologies. The candidate is responsible for gathering business requirements, program design, coding, testing, debugging and documentation. The candidate will have full technical knowledge of all phases of applications systems analysis and programming. The primary responsibilities of this position will revolve around Virginia ABC’s site abc.virginia.gov. The developer will be responsible for the development, implementation, maintenance, and support of software solutions.
